1956 T-Bird
Clay Dailey is the proud owner of the 1956 T-Bird that entered film legend as the car the mysterious blonde drove around town in for AMERICAN GRAFFITI.

The car was literally parked on the street and a production manager left a note and the phone number. Dailey called, and soon, Suzanne Somers was seated behind the wheel.

An incredible car, it went over 110,000 miles with the original engine - not a single overhaul. On average, the car gets a whopping 17 miles to the gallon - an accomplishment that most new cars can’t compete with!

For the film, the car was left totally intact - with one exception: a cardboard license plate circa 1962 was attached to the car!

AMERICAN GRAFFITI and the T-Bird - both certifiable American classics!
